Your Sins Are Forgiven, You Are Free.

 "Put on your new nature, created to be like God- truly righteous and holy. So stop telling lies. Let us tell our neighbors the truth, for we are all parts of the same body." Ephesians 4:24-25

When we devote our lives to God and turn to him we become a new creation, we become more righteous and we tend to change. When people know us from before we became a new creation they tend to bring up the past versions of ourselves, which no longer exist. We are made new in Christ, and change our lifestyles and habits. We can never go wrong changing for the good. I read a quote recently that really stuck with me, "trying to hurt me by bringing up my past is like trying to rob empty house, no one lives there anymore." Which is how we should view our past selves. We all have fallen short of the glory of God, but he made a way for us to be forgiven when he sent his one and only son to die for our sins. Today remember your past no longer defines you, you are called for greater things. Here are some verses to reflect on today. "For God made Christ, who never sinned, to be the offering for our sin, so that we could be made right with God through Christ." 2 Corinthians 5:21 "For the wages of sin is death, but the gift of God is eternal life through Christ Jesus our Lord." Romans 6:23 "Now repent of your sins and turn to God, so that your sins may be wiped away." Acts Of The Apostles 3:19 "Come now, lets settle this," says the Lord. "Though your sins are like scarlet, I will make them as white as snow. Though they are red like crimson, I will make them as white as wool." Isaiah 1:18
